March 10, 2026Industry analysts predict that global demand for automotive-grade SMD Power Inductor components will double by 2030, fueled by the rapid transition to electric vehicles and the increasing electrification of automotive systems. Modern EVs and smart vehicles require hundreds of SMD Power Inductor devices for various applications, including motor control, infotainment systems, radar sensors, and battery charging circuits.
The need for AEC-Q200 qualified, high-temperature resistant, and high-reliability SMD Power Inductor products has never been higher, as automotive electronics demand zero-failure performance. Leading component manufacturers are investing heavily in expanding automotive SMD Power Inductor production capacity and developing customized solutions to support the evolving needs of the global automotive industry.
